// Here follows a function to urlencode the string we run through our httprequest, it has nothing to do with AJAX itself
// If you look carefully in the above httprequest you se that we use this url_encode function around the file and query_string
// This is very handy since we are using GET in our httprequest and for instance
// any occurrance of the char # (from textboxes etc) will brake the string we are sending to our file - we don't want that to brake!
// It will also convert spaces to +
function url_encode(string){
var string;
var safechars = "0123456789ABCDEFGHIJKLMNOPQRSTUVWXYZabcdefghijklmnopqrstuvwxyz/-_.&?=";
var hex = "0123456789ABCDEF";
var encoded_string = "";
for(var i = 0; i < string.length; i++)
{
var character = string.charAt(i);
if(character == " ")
{
encoded_string += "+";
}
else if(safechars.indexOf(character) != -1)
{
encoded_string += character;
}
else
{
var hexchar = character.charCodeAt(0);
if(hexchar > 255)
{
encoded_string += "+";
}
else
{
encoded_string += "%";
encoded_string += hex.charAt((hexchar >> 4) & 0xF);
encoded_string += hex.charAt(hexchar & 0xF);
}
}
}
return encoded_string;
}
